Ingredients

Yield:8 servings
  • 8 to 12large parsnips
  • Butter, salt and white pepper to taste

Preparation

  1. Step 1

    Peel the parsnips but do not cut them up. Simmer them in water to cover until completely tender. Drain.

  2. Step 2

    Scrape the outer pulp of the parsnips into a bowl. Discard the tough cores.

  3. Step 3

    Mash the pulp, adding butter, plus salt and pepper to taste. Reheat before serving.
